Output 43eaea033aa986b9190ebf1f0c2d19c7b8c64a245d67b186879a858339be8dc5:0

value
904662
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a897e4c2acede51de11cc1cd5533beaf73ffe167 OP_EQUAL
address
3H4TQXJdott2RDveXv7USuyMB2MZRXLyJX
transaction
43eaea033aa986b9190ebf1f0c2d19c7b8c64a245d67b186879a858339be8dc5
confirmations
336449
spent
true